A private memorial was held yesterday to remember Cory Monteith. The service was organized by the cast, crew and producers of the hit TV series “Glee.” Cory Monteith, the 31-year old actor who played Finn Hudson on the show tragically died too soon. His death was due to an overdose of heroin and alcohol. In a statement made on Fox television, it was said that Ryan Murphy, the co-creator of “Glee,” and Lea Michele, “Glee” star and girlfriend of Cory, spend time together with their colleagues: “to share memories and music in an emotional celebration of the life of Cory Monteith.” This was all that was said about it because Fox declined to add more details.
There is a lot of speculation what will happen on the hit TV series. The fifth season of “Glee” will be delayed due to this tragedy. The delay will not be more than a week. The season will commence on September 26th. However, apart from the timeline there is no news yet how the sudden disappearance of Cory Monteith, Finn Hudson on “Glee,” will be handled. Cory played Fin, a handsome athletic guy who at first was not into the “Glee” club. However, after some incidents and convincing he decided to join and became a “Glee” star. On the show and in real life he found love in the form of Lea Michele.
